Output 3efac66184a3949504333d8feecf6dcc4ad3415798a81b672c6cc059c5ed9625:17

value
580000
script pubkey
OP_0 OP_PUSHBYTES_20 0e7a770181815feea431cf2d24566d56d3a12222
address
bc1qpea8wqvps907afp3eukjg4nd2mf6zg3zg0p9xn
transaction
3efac66184a3949504333d8feecf6dcc4ad3415798a81b672c6cc059c5ed9625
spent
true